Best Recruiting Softwares for Small Business
Greenhouse is a cloud-based recruiting and onboarding software platform designed to streamline the hiring process for organizations of all sizes. It offers a variety of tools and features to help employers manage job postings, applicant tracking, interviews, and onboarding, all from a single, easy-to-use platform.
